عقدة

Arabic

Etymology

From the root ع ق د (ʿ-q-d).

Pronunciation

  • (file)

Noun

عُقْدَة (ʿuqda) f (plural عُقْد (ʿuqd))

  1. knot
  2. knot, nautical mile
